Wagner and Maloney led a Raiders onslaught that produced a 7-2 victory over visiting Willamette College Friday. The match started on the outdoor courts at SOU, but was moved inside to the Southern Oregon Tennis Club when rainy weather struck. Wagner didn’t lose a game in a straight set victory over Courtney Groves in No. 1 singles, while Maloney recorded a 6-2 and 6-2 win over Melody Kerber in the No. 2 position. The Southern Oregon pair also teamed for an 8-1 victory in the No. 1 doubles spot. The Raiders, who improved to 5-2 on the season, will host Albertson College at 1 p.m. today. SINGLES — Bridget Wagner, SO, d. Courtney Groves, 6-0, 6-0; Kristin Maloney, SO, d. Melody Kerber, 6-2, 6-2; Megan Loeding, SO, d. Ashley Layton, 7-5, 6-1; Heather Virell, SO, d. Katie Ervine, 0-6, 6-0, 10-4; Erika Moller, SO, d. Julia Lemmerman, 6-1, 6-0; Allison Ervine, W, d. Katie Ketchum, 2-6, 7-5, 10-2. DOUBLES — Wagner-Maloney, SO, d. Kerber-Groves, 8-1; Loeding-Virell, SO, d. Latyon-K. Ervine, 8-3; A. Ervine-Lemmerman, W, d. Moller-Ketchum, 8-4.
